Daisy Chain, a fan of online Trading Card Games and David Wenham, has created Daisy Petals, an online David Wenham Trading Card Game wherein the members collect virtual 'cards'--images all having something to do with DW-- by playing games and solving puzzles, by contributing to the community and a variety of other ways, and by trading with other members. The cards are little images, all in sets--by character, scene, some are costars, locations, events, etc. --and you choose which ones you'd like to collect entire sets of, keep, or trade with other members. Some examples of the sets currently available are Carl, Faramir from ROTK, Faramir from TTT, Sam from Crocodile Hunter, Audrey from Moulin Rouge!-many more of David. There are sets of scenes--Doug's Fire from Cosi, Brothers from TTT and ROTK, Jim's Day in Court from The Bank, and more. There are sets of his costars--Orlando Bloom, Gerard Butler, Sean Bean, and more. Because it's new more sets are going to be added often. Own a one-of-a-kind artwork by David Wenham [25 Oct 2006|09:07pm]

cousinshelley
I got an email from Sydney, today, because I'm a David Wenham fan. No, the email wasn't from David Wenham, but from a public relations corporation interested in helping to promote David's recent charitable contributions, and of course I'm thrilled to do what I can.

I've copied and pasted the relevant part of the email:

------
David recently donated some of his time to Mount Franklin ’s Feel Good In Springtime campaign to help raise funds for breast cancer research. Mount Franklin is Australia ’s leading bottled water who recently became a platinum partner with the National Breast Cancer Foundation. As part of the campaign, David designed an artwork which was part of a recent exhibition at the Sydney Opera House. His design is also available on the sleeves of 250mL Mount Franklin Lightly Sparkling bottles currently available at cafes, hotels & restaurants.

David’s artwork has just been released to auction, where all funds will be donated to the National Breast Cancer Foundation. His canvas artwork is the only one of it’s kind. Also up for grabs is David’s 32” LCD TV & Hi Definition set top box. Bids are only open for a limited time, ending Thursday November 2nd, so make sure you log onto Ebay Australia and search for “Mount Franklin” or check out Feel Good in Springtime for further information about David’s involvement with the campaign.
